Kei’Mani Latigue, a 13-year-old girl from Toledo, Ohio, was tragically found dead in a burned building. Her story has shocked the local community and captured nationwide attention. Authorities have confirmed her death and are investigating the events leading up to it.

Who Was Kei’Mani Latigue?

Kei’Mani Latigue was a bright and kind 13-year-old girl living in Toledo, Ohio. She was reported missing on March 18, 2025, after last being seen with her father, Darnell Jones.

Classmates described Kei’Mani as always friendly and kind, even to those who were not nice to her. Her loss has deeply affected friends, family, and the local community.

The Discovery of Kei’Mani Latigue

Authorities found Kei’Mani Latigue in a burned, abandoned building in Toledo. This discovery occurred just days after she was reported missing. The scene shocked police and the community due to its horrific nature.

The autopsy revealed that Kei’Mani died from multiple incised wounds to the neck. Reports indicated she had also suffered sexual assault and other severe injuries. Her death was ruled a homicide.

Arrest of Darnell Jones

After Kei’Mani’s body was found, police issued an arrest warrant for her father, Darnell Jones, in connection with her abduction.

When Columbus police approached Jones, he allegedly fired at officers, resulting in him being critically wounded. He was later taken into custody and is currently in stable condition. No officers were injured during the incident.

Police noted that Jones provided inconsistent statements regarding his daughter’s whereabouts. His arrest and the charges against him have intensified the community’s concern and grief.

Community Reaction

The death of Kei’Mani Latigue has left the Toledo community deeply saddened. Nearly 100 people gathered for a vigil at the site where her body was found. Candles, flowers, and balloons were placed in her memory.

Community members expressed their grief and emphasized the importance of protecting children. One attendee, Sonya Rivera, said, “It’s a deep wound for the whole community… our community and our kids matter.”

Classmates, including 13-year-old Kaylenna Bullis, remembered Kei’Mani as kind and caring. They shared stories of her positivity and the impact she had on others around her.

Understanding Child Safety and Reporting Abuse

Tragic cases like Kei’Mani Latigue’s highlight the importance of child protection. If you suspect a child is being abused or neglected, you should act immediately.

Important resources include:

  • Childhelp National Child Abuse Hotline: Call 1-800-4-A-Child (1-800-422-4453). Available 24/7, confidential, and in over 170 languages.
  • Crisis Text Line: Text “STRENGTH” to 741-741 to connect with a certified crisis counselor.

Communities are encouraged to remain vigilant and report any suspicious behavior to prevent future tragedies.
